Web1 de jul. de 2024 · Overall, 5763 Ontario residents died of opioid overdose during the study period. The mean quarterly crude rates of opioid overdose deaths in Ontario during the pre- and post- Ontario Naloxone Program for Pharmacies periods were 1.20 (standard deviation [SD] + 0.13) and 2.19 (SD + 0.58) per 100,0000 population, respectively ().Monthly rates …

WebHealth Canada (HC; French: Santé Canada, SC) is the department of the Government of Canada responsible for national health policy.The department itself is also responsible for numerous federal health-related agencies, including the Canadian Food Inspection Agency (CFIA) and the Public Health Agency of Canada (PHAC), among others.
